About Formerly Malviya Regional Engineering College

Overview

  • Official Name: Malaviya National Institute of Technology Jaipur (MNIT Jaipur)
  • Formerly Known As: Malviya Regional Engineering College (REC) Jaipur
  • Type: Central Government Technical Institute (Institute of National Importance)
  • Established: 1963
  • Campus Location: Jaipur, Rajasthan, India
  • Approvals & Affiliations: UGC Recognized, AICTE Approved, Accredited by NAAC with 'A' Grade (Cycle 2, 2021), Deemed to be University under the Ministry of Education, Government of India
  • Official Website: https://www.mnit.ac.in/

Courses & Programs

  • Engineering: B.Tech (4 years), M.Tech (2 years), PhD (research), modes: regular
  • Architecture: B.Arch (5 years)
  • Sciences & Humanities: M.Sc (2 years), PhD
  • Management: MBA (2 years full-time)
  • Popular Programs: Computer Science, Electrical, Mechanical, Civil Engineering, Electronics & Communication
  • Typical Intake: Approx. 900 seats for UG engineering annually

Admissions

  • Admission Modes: National entrance exams (JEE Main for UG, GATE for PG), institute counseling processes
  • Accepted Exams: JEE Main (B.Tech), GATE (M.Tech), CEED (Design related courses), JAM (Sciences), CAT/MAT/XAT (MBA)
  • Admission Timeline: JEE Main (January-April), GATE (September), Admission counseling May-July (Admissions Page)
  • Application Process:
    1. Apply online via JEE Main portal for UG courses.
    2. Qualify and register on JoSAA counseling portal for seat allocation.
    3. For PG programs, apply through GATE or institute's official portal.
    4. Download prospectus and detailed admission brochure from MNIT Admissions.

Eligibility Criteria

  • B.Tech: Passed 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ics; Minimum 75% aggregate or equivalent JEE Main rank
  • M.Tech: B.Tech/B.E. in relevant discipline; valid GATE score
  • MBA: Graduation in any discipline; relevant management entrance exam score (CAT/MAT/XAT)
  • PhD: Master's degree with minimum 60% marks or equivalent; department-specific qualifying tests
  • Documents Required: 10th & 12th mark sheets, category certificate (if applicable), entrance scorecard, ID proof, passport size photographs

Fee Structure & Scholarships

  • Annual Tuition Fee: Approx. ₹90,000 for B.Tech; ₹1,10,000 for M.Tech/MBA (2023-24 data)
  • Hostel Fees: Approx. ₹20,000 - ₹30,000 per annum including mess charges
  • Exam & Other Fees: Included in semester/annual fees
  • Scholarships: Central Government Scholarship, Post-Matric Scholarships for SC/ST/OBC/EWS, Merit Scholarships by MNIT (Scholarships)

Placements & Career Outcomes

  • Placement Rate: Around 85%-90% in recent years
  • Average CTC: Approx. ₹8-10 LPA
  • Highest CTC: Above ₹40 LPA (2023 reports)
  • Top Recruiters: TCS, Infosys, Microsoft, L&T, Goldman Sachs, Deloitte, Reliance
  • Placement Cell: Placement Department - placement@mnit.ac.in
  • Internship Support: Strong corporate tie-ups and summer internship facilitation
